> Don't you have the orientation inverted? WLC_LOW is defined for a
> PCI NIC.

Both LOW and HIGH are used for NIC. That is to say everything runs on the host.

On splitmac dongle, only the HIGH runs on the host while the LOW runs on the dongle.

Both models run the HIGH code on the host.
